
How much do 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 Brake Pads Cost? 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 Brake Pad Prices
How much 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ads cost depends considerably on how many brake pads you need to order and whether or not you want to replace the brake pads yourself or have one of our mechanics handle your brake pad replacement. Typically brake pads are sold in sets of two as wear and tear on your 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ads is ordinarily the same on both the left and right sides of the vehicle. A set of luxury vehicle brake pads can cost somewhere between $150 and $250 while most other brake pads are between $75 and $120. Again, this varies widely by brand and does not include installation. There are other services to keep an eye on such as your rotors which still may need to be replaced if your 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ads are massively worn down.
How much does it cost to get 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ads changed?
2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ads replacement, which includes parts and labor, can cost somewhere between $150 and $400 per axle depending on the type of brake pads necessary and the extent of the damage your previously worn down pads have caused to the other parts of your vehicle such as the rotors. Can I put new brake pads on old rotors?
The short answer is yes. 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ake parts ordinarily wear down at different rates meaning your brake pads will be the first part in need of replacement before your brake rotors. Keep in mind that if your brake pads are massively degraded and not replaced promptly, your brake rotors will start to wear down much faster. How long do 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ads last?
2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ads ordinarily last between 30,000 and 70,000 miles depending on your driving habits. If you commute in heavy traffic and use your brakes often, you'll need to get an examination more consistently. How do I know if my 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 brake pads are worn out?
Some common warning signs of bad brake pads are:
- Squealing or screeching when braking
- 2021 Mercedes-Benz G 550 pulling to one side while braking
- Grinding noise when the brakes are applied
- Some vehicles have brake warning lights that will turn on to notify you of a potential issue
- There are many other warning signs for bad brake pads. You can read your vehicle's owner's manual for more details.
- Pulsation or vibrating in the steering wheel or brake pedal
- Burning odor
